About Syncromatics
Syncromatics is a company based in Los Angeles (United States) founded in 2006 by Josh Bigelow was acquired by GMV in June 2015. Syncromatics offers products and services including GMV Sync, GMV Suite, GMV Hub, GMV Signs, and Dispatch Software. Syncromatics operates in a competitive market with competitors including Easybook, HopOn, Masabi, Ubirider and Rail Europe, among others.

Products & Services of Syncromatics
Syncromatics offers a comprehensive portfolio of products and services, including GMV Sync, GMV Suite, GMV Hub, GMV Signs, and Dispatch Software.
Integrated system for dispatch and vehicle tracking in transit operations.
Robust platform for larger agencies' transit management needs.
Onboard device powering GMV products for seamless connectivity.
Scalable digital signs for transit agency information display.
Tool for efficient scheduling and dispatching of transit services.
Software for monitoring and analyzing transit performance metrics.

Syncromatics was founded in 2006 in Los Angeles, United States, focusing on the mass transit software sector. Cloud-based platforms are offered for paratransit, campus rides, and small shuttle systems, incorporating automatic vehicle location tracking, electronic manifests, reporting, billing, and data analysis. Consumer-facing mobile applications are also provided to enable service booking and information access by users.
